     We are already familiar with computers-computers work for us at home, in offices and in factories.
But it is also true that many children today are using computers at schools before they can write. What
does this mean for the future? Are these children lucky or not?
     Many people who do not know about computers think of them as machines that children play with.
They worry that children do not learn from experience but just from pressing a button and that this is not
good for them. They think that children are growing not knowing about the real world.
     But people who understand more about computers say that computers can be very good for children. A computer can help them to learn about the real world more quickly, to learn what they want to learn
and think for themselves. And for the future, don"t we need people who can think clearly, who know
how to get information quickly and use it well? What do you think?

                                                                   Foreign funny school rules
     Every school has its own set of rules to keep students disciplined (守纪律的). The rules change from
  one school to another. Some schools are much stricter than others. There are also some rules that look
 strange or funny to us. Here are some funny school rules:
     In Japan, most schools demand that students wear uniforms, such as sports suits or skirts. But many
 Japanese schools even regulate (规定)the colour of underwear!
     They also demand (要求) that girls" white socks be folded in a certain way and boys" heads be shaved.
 And Japanese schools also tell students that they may not date, go to movies, leave home after sunset or
 play video games without permission from the school.
     In America, for safely at some schools, students must have a pair of indoor shoes to change into at
 school every day. This makes sure students won"t fall over on the wet floors and keeps the schools clean
 Gum chewing (口香糖) is not allowed in many US school buildings, as it is difficult to clean up. And if
